The Importance And Uses Of LN2 Dewars

LN2 dewars, also known as liquid nitrogen storage vessels, play a crucial role in various industries and research fields These containers are specifically designed to store and transport liquid nitrogen safely and efficiently In this article, we will explore the importance of LN2 dewars, their uses, and the key factors to consider when choosing the right dewar for your needs.

Liquid nitrogen (LN2) is a colorless, odorless, and tasteless liquid with an incredibly low temperature of -196 degrees Celsius (-321 degrees Fahrenheit) Due to its extremely cold temperature, it is commonly used in various applications such as cryopreservation, cryosurgery, food storage, and scientific research LN2 dewars are essential for storing and handling liquid nitrogen to ensure its safe use and transportation.

One of the main advantages of LN2 dewars is their ability to maintain the low temperature of liquid nitrogen for an extended period These dewars are typically made of high-quality materials such as stainless steel or aluminum to provide thermal insulation and prevent heat transfer The double-wall construction and vacuum-insulated design of LN2 dewars help to minimize heat loss and maintain the temperature of liquid nitrogen for days or even weeks, depending on the size and model of the dewar.

LN2 dewars come in various sizes, ranging from small portable containers to large storage tanks, to accommodate different storage capacities and usage requirements Portable dewars are commonly used in laboratories, medical facilities, and industrial settings for tasks such as sample storage, specimen preservation, and cryogenic cooling On the other hand, large LN2 storage tanks are used in cryogenic facilities, biorepositories, and pharmaceutical companies for bulk storage of liquid nitrogen.

In the medical field, LN2 dewars are widely used for cryosurgery, a minimally invasive procedure that uses extreme cold temperatures to freeze and destroy abnormal tissues such as warts, skin tags, and precancerous lesions Cryosurgery is a safe and effective treatment option with minimal scarring and downtime, making it a preferred choice for dermatologists, plastic surgeons, and other medical professionals ln2 dewars. LN2 dewars are essential for storing and dispensing liquid nitrogen during cryosurgical procedures to ensure precise and controlled freezing of tissues.

In the scientific research field, LN2 dewars are indispensable for cryopreservation, a method used to preserve cells, tissues, and biological samples at ultra-low temperatures for long-term storage Cryopreservation helps maintain the viability and integrity of biological materials for future use in experiments, drug development, and regenerative medicine LN2 dewars are equipped with special racks, canisters, and inventory systems to organize and store samples efficiently, while minimizing the risk of contamination or temperature fluctuations.

When choosing an LN2 dewar for your specific needs, there are several factors to consider, including the storage capacity, temperature retention, mobility, and durability of the dewar It is important to select a dewar that is designed for the type of application you require, whether it is laboratory research, medical procedures, or industrial operations Additionally, it is essential to follow proper handling and safety protocols when using LN2 dewars to prevent accidents, injuries, or exposure to extreme cold temperatures.
